Klay Thompson’s 6 Best Investments

Klay’s savvy business moves off the court are more impressive.

6) Sundae

Thompson is a series C investor in residential the real estate marketplace.

Other investors include:
• Will Smith
• Matt Chapman
• Richard Seymour
• Weston McKennie

Sundae’s revenues had a 600% year-over-year increase from 2020 to 2021.

5) Anta

Thompson left Nike in 2015 to join Chinese sneaker company Anta.

They pay him $8M/year before bonuses.

4) Carbon Health

Thompson invested in the tech-enabled healthcare company just last year.

Carbon Health has since opened over 80 clinics in 12 states.

They are valued at around $3.3B.

3) Startups

Thompson recently invested in:
• Sleeper (fantasy sports platform)
• Crosschq (data-fueled job matching)

Klay co-founded Just Live CBD alongside other athletes just last year.

2) Overtime

Thompson is a series C investor in the media company Overtime.

Other investors include:
• Drake
• Jeff Bezos
• Trae Young
• Kevin Durant
• Devin Booker

As of 2021, Overtime launched a basketball league and is valued at $250M.

klay thompson dapper labs

1) Dapper Labs

Thompson is an investor and ambassador with Dapper Labs.

Dapper Labs is currently valued at $7.5B after a $250M funding.

Thompson’s investment moved up 300% in the first 5 months.

Klay Thompson Endorsements

Thompson earns $16M/year from endorsements.

They include:
• Anta
• Boss
• Panini
• Tissot
• Gillette
• Fanatics
• UberEats
• Body Armour
• Electronic Arts
• Kaiser Permanente
• Buffalo Wild Wings

The NBA contracts and endorsements have helped him build a solid foundation.

Klay Thompson’s Philanthropy

– started the Thompson Family Foundation
– partnered with Good Tidings to take children holiday shopping
– donated $20k for Oakland’s Thanksgiving Dinner
– started The 941 Project to assist entry to the workplace for disadvantaged individuals
